The 24 individuals joining the study have hearts that were harmed and marked by cardiovascular disease.
It takes about 4 weeks for the cells to increase to numbers enough for therapeutic usage, about 10 to 25 million. In the 3rd and last action, the now-multiplied stem cells are re-introduced right into the client's coronary arteries during a second catheter procedure. All people in the research study had to have skilled cardiovascular disease within four weeks before enlisting in the study job.
Later this summer, it is prepared for that 12 more people will certainly undergo treatments to receive 25 million stem cells, while 6 additional people will certainly be kept track of as controls. The first patient, Kenneth Milles, a 39-year-old controller for a little building firm in the San Fernando Valley, experienced a heart attack on May 10 as a result of a 99 percent blockage in the left anterior descending artery, a major artery of the heart.
The process to expand the cardiac-derived stem cells associated with the study was developed by Marbn when he got on the faculty of Johns Hopkins College. The university has actually applied for a patent on that intellectual residential property, and has certified it to a company in which Dr. Marbn has a financial interest.
